    I found the buttons that worked best for me were L1 for my spammable, circle for my oh shit button, and square for big AOE dots, which could be laid down fast with a bar swap. With most of my builds being mag builds, it was nice when I was comfortable enough to pull the damage shield off the back bar to add a buff. When I was doing harder content, throwing the resto ult on there made it so much easier. Another thing I always like on my solo/utility builds is a ranged interrupt. It’s bailed me out a lot in PvP as well going for Crushing Shock instead of Force Pulse on most of my builds. The last thing is I’ve always liked having a good all around set that is fairly consistent across my builds. While it’s by no means best in slot, the mag recovery and cost reduction I focus my build around through the Alteration Mastery set allowed me to be flexible, do most content, and be able to switch between DPS, healer, and pseudo tank setups when joining a pug or helping guildies when they need it.

    Don't over-Specialize. You can't do everything well, but you're going to have to take damage, and Heal well enough to Survive. Everything else goes into DPS. (Defense, and Healing don't win fights, they keep you from losing. You still have to kill everything to win.) I like to use the Weapon Swap Mechanic. I like to have a Ranged bar, and a Melee bar. Start out at Range, and then when they get close, switch to the Melee Bar. I like to have an Offensive (Ranged) and Defensive bar. (Melee) I like to use multi-function Spells/Feats on my Skill bar. I only have 12 spots, so it's better to have something like Quick-Cloak, which does 3 things, than something like Deadly Cloak, which does 1 thing better. That means I don't have to have Deadly Cloak, and Rapid Maneuver.

    Massive AoE: Lightning Staff is nice for that, even if you're not a Magicka spec. I'll use it as a Back-Bar, especially on a Sorcerer, for that 8% Damage buff from Ancient Knowledge. (On a Stamina Sorcerer, that's 25% if your Lightning Staff bar is all Sorceries for Expert Mage, and it's all Shock or Physical Damage. Streak Stuns, and does 25% more Damage. (Also scales off your highest stats, whatever those are, like Overload.) Lightning Flood, Hurricane, Charged Atronach, Blade Cloak, Endless Hail, Razor Caltrops... All deal 25% more damage before you start stacking up Major, and Minor Brutality, and Sorcery, Crits... Nothing survives that. (Of course you can't have a Lightning Staff, Endless Hail, and Blade Cloak on the same build. However, you can cast something with a Duration, like Quick Cloak/Hurricane on your Nirnhoned Swords of the Kvatch Gladiator, then switch to Lightning Staff for your AoE bonus damage.) When i drop the house, I drop the Whole house. The great thing about Ancient Knowledge is you don't need a Set for that bonus, it just takes up 1 space in your inventory. (It also automatically gives you a 2 set bonus.)
